ESPN is all over Detroit scalpers today—those working hard selling their free Bills-Jets tickets:

Minutes after the Lions made free tickets available for Monday night's rescheduled game between the Buffalo Bills and New York Jets, fans were being turned away from the box office at Ford Field...

Scalpers quickly moved to sell the tickets on the streets outside the stadium, in one case asking $125 for a single ticket.

"This ain't a free game, man," one scalper said.
